/*
* Yes, this is ugly. But it's currently the safest way to account for the rounding errors that occur
* when we pump the displayport coordinates through gecko and they pop out in the compositor.
*
* In general, the values are converted from page-relative device pixels to viewport-relative app units,
* and then back to page-relative device pixels (now as ints). The first half of this is only slightly
* lossy, but it's enough to throw off the numbers a little. Because of this, when gecko calls
* ScaleToOutsidePixels to generate the final rect, the rect may get expanded more than it should,
* ending up a pixel larger than it started off. This is undesirable in general, but specifically
* bad for tiling, because it means we means we end up painting one line of pixels from a tile,
* causing an otherwise unnecessary upload of the whole tile.
*
* In order to counteract the rounding error, this code simulates the conversions that will happen
* to the display port, and calculates whether or not that final ScaleToOutsidePixels is actually
* expanding the rect more than it should. If so, it determines how much rounding error was introduced
* up until that point, and adjusts the original values to compensate for that rounding error.
*/
_dirtiestHackEverToWorkAroundGeckoRounding: function(aDisplayPort, aGeckoScrollX, aGeckoScrollY) {
const APP_UNITS_PER_CSS_PIXEL = 60.0;
const EXTRA_FUDGE = 0.04;
let resolution = aDisplayPort.resolution;
// Some helper functions that simulate conversion processes in gecko
function cssPixelsToAppUnits(aVal) {
return Math.floor((aVal * APP_UNITS_PER_CSS_PIXEL) + 0.5);
}
function appUnitsToDevicePixels(aVal) {
return aVal / APP_UNITS_PER_CSS_PIXEL * resolution;
}
function devicePixelsToAppUnits(aVal) {
return cssPixelsToAppUnits(aVal / resolution);
}
// Stash our original (desired) displayport width and height away, we need it
// later and we might modify the displayport in between.
let originalWidth = aDisplayPort.right - aDisplayPort.left;
let originalHeight = aDisplayPort.bottom - aDisplayPort.top;
// This is the first conversion the displayport goes through, going from page-relative
// device pixels to viewport-relative app units.
let appUnitDisplayPort = {
x: c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.left / resolution) - aGeckoScrollX),
y: c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.top / resolution) - aGeckoScrollY),
w: c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.right - aDisplayPort.left) / resolution),
h: c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.bottom - aDisplayPort.top) / resolution)
};
// This is the translation gecko applies when converting back from viewport-relative
// device pixels to page-relative device pixels.
let geckoTransformX = -Math.floor((-aGeckoScrollX * resolution) + 0.5);
let geckoTransformY = -Math.floor((-aGeckoScrollY * resolution) + 0.5);
// The final "left" value as calculated in gecko is:
// left = geckoTransformX + Math.floor(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x))
// In a perfect world, this value would be identical to aDisplayPort.left, which is what
// we started with. However, this may not be the case if the value being floored has accumulated
// enough error to drop below what it should be.
// For example, assume geckoTransformX is 0, and aDisplayPort.left is 4, but
// app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itsToDevicePixels.x) comes out as 3.9 because of rounding error.
// That's bad, because the -0.1 error has caused it to floor to 3 instead of 4. (If it had errored
// the other way and come out as 4.1, there's no problem). In this example, we need to increase the
// "left" value by some amount so that the 3.9 actually comes out as >= 4, and it gets floored into
// the expected value of 4. The delta values calculated below calculate that error amount (e.g. -0.1).
let errorLeft = (geckoTransformX + app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x)) - aDisplayPort.left;
let errorTop = (geckoTransformY + app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.y)) - aDisplayPort.top;
// If the error was negative, that means it will floor incorrectly, so we need to bump up the
// original aDisplayPort.left and/or aDisplayPort.top values. The amount we bump it up by is
// the error amount (increased by a small fudge factor to ensure it's sufficient), converted
// backwards through the conversion process.
if (errorLeft < 0) {
aDisplayPort.left += appUnitsToDevicePixels(devicePixelsToAppUnits(EXTRA_FUDGE - errorLeft));
// After we modify the left value, we need to re-simulate some values to take that into account
appUnitDisplayPort.x = c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.left / resolution) - aGeckoScrollX);
appUnitDisplayPort.w = c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.right - aDisplayPort.left) / resolution);
}
if (errorTop < 0) {
aDisplayPort.top += appUnitsToDevicePixels(devicePixelsToAppUnits(EXTRA_FUDGE - errorTop));
// After we modify the top value, we need to re-simulate some values to take that into account
appUnitDisplayPort.y = c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.top / resolution) - aGeckoScrollY);
appUnitDisplayPort.h = cssPixelsToAppUnits((aDisplayPort.bottom - aDisplayPort.top) / resolution);
}
// At this point, the aDisplayPort.left and aDisplayPort.top values have been corrected to account
// for the error in conversion such that they end up where we want them. Now we need to also do the
// same for the right/bottom values so that the width/height end up where we want them.
// This is the final conversion that the displayport goes through before gecko spits it back to
// us. Note that the width/height calculates are of the form "ceil(transform(right)) - floor(transform(left))"
let scaledOutDevicePixels = {
x: Math.floor(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x)),
y: Math.floor(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.y)),
w: Math.ceil(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x + appUnitDisplayPort.w)) - Math.floor(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x)),
h: Math.ceil(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.y + appUnitDisplayPort.h)) - Math.floor(app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.y))
};
// The final "width" value as calculated in gecko is scaledOutDevicePixels.w.
// In a perfect world, this would equal originalWidth. However, things are not perfect, and as before,
// we need to calculate how much rounding error has been introduced. In this case the rounding error is causing
// the Math.ceil call above to ceiling to the wrong final value. For example, 4 gets converted 4.1 and gets
// ceiling'd to 5; in this case the error is 0.1.
let errorRight = (app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.x + appUnitDisplayPort.w) - scaledOutDevicePixels.x) - originalWidth;
let errorBottom = (appUnitsToDevicePixels(appUnitDisplayPort.y + appUnitDisplayPort.h) - scaledOutDevicePixels.y) - originalHeight;
// If the error was positive, that means it will ceiling incorrectly, so we need to bump down the
// original aDisplayPort.right and/or aDisplayPort.bottom. Again, we back-convert the error amount
// with a small fudge factor to figure out how much to adjust the original values.
if (errorRight > 0) aDisplayPort.right -= appUnitsToDevicePixels(devicePixelsToAppUnits(errorRight + EXTRA_FUDGE));
if (errorBottom > 0) aDisplayPort.bottom -= appUnitsToDevicePixels(devicePixelsToAppUnits(errorBottom + EXTRA_FUDGE));
// Et voila!
return aDisplayPort;
},

/**
* Returns an object with the page's preferred viewport properties:
* defaultZoom (optional float): The initial scale when the page is loaded.
* minZoom (optional float): The minimum zoom level.
* maxZoom (optional float): The maximum zoom level.
* width (optional int): The CSS viewport width in px.
* height (optional int): The CSS viewport height in px.
* autoSize (boolean): Resize the CSS viewport when the window resizes.
* allowZoom (boolean): Let the user zoom in or out.
* autoScale (boolean): Adjust the viewport properties to account for display density.
*/
getViewportMetadata: function getViewportMetadata(aWindow) {
if (aWindow.document instanceof XULDocument)
return { defaultZoom: 1, autoSize: true, allowZoom: false, autoScale: false };
let windowUtils = aWindow.QueryInterface(Ci.nsIInterfaceRequestor).getInterface(Ci.nsIDOMWindowUtils);
// viewport details found here
// http://developer.apple.com/safari/library/documentation/AppleApplications/Reference/SafariHTMLRef/Articles/MetaTags.html
// http://developer.apple.com/safari/library/documentation/AppleApplications/Reference/SafariWebContent/UsingtheViewport/UsingtheViewport.html
// Note: These values will be NaN if parseFloat or parseInt doesn't find a number.
// Remember that NaN is contagious: Math.max(1, NaN) == Math.min(1, NaN) == NaN.
let scale = parseFloat(wind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-initial-scale"));
let minScale = parseFloat(wind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-minimum-scale"));
let maxScale = parseFloat(wind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-maximum-scale"));
let widthStr = wind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-width");
let heightStr = wind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-height");
let width = this.clamp(parseInt(widthStr), kViewportMinWidth, kViewportMaxWidth);
let height = this.clamp(parseInt(heightStr), kViewportMinHeight, kViewportMaxHeight);
let allowZoomStr = wind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("viewport-user-scalable");
let allowZoom = !/^(0|no|false)$/.test(allowZoomStr); // WebKit allows 0, "no", or "false"
if (isNaN(scale) && isNaN(minScale) && isNaN(maxScale) && allowZoomStr == "" && widthStr == "" && heightStr == "") {
// Only check for HandheldFriendly if we don't have a viewport meta tag
let handheldFriendly = windowUtils.getDocumentMetadata("HandheldFriendly");
if (handheldFriendly == "true")
return { defaultZoom: 1, autoSize: true, allowZoom: true, autoScale: true };
let doctype = aWindow.document.doctype;
if (doctype && /(WAP|WML|Mobile)/.test(doctype.publicId))
return { defaultZoom: 1, autoSize: true, allowZoom: true, autoScale: true };
}
scale = this.clamp(scale, kViewportMinScale, kViewportMaxScale);
minScale = this.clamp(minScale, kViewportMinScale, kViewportMaxScale);
maxScale = this.clamp(maxScale, minScale, kViewportMaxScale);
// If initial scale is 1.0 and width is not set, assume width=device-width
let autoSize = (widthStr == "device-width" ||
(!widthStr && (heightStr == "device-height" || scale == 1.0)));
return {
defaultZoom: scale,
minZoom: minScale,
maxZoom: maxScale,
width: width,
height: height,
autoSize: autoSize,
allowZoom: allowZoom,
autoScale: true
};
},
clamp: function(num, min, max) {
return Math.max(min, Math.min(max, num));
},
// The device-pixel-to-CSS-px ratio used to adjust meta viewport values.
// This is higher on higher-dpi displays, so pages stay about the same physical size.
getScaleRatio: function getScaleRatio() {
let prefValue = Services.prefs.getIntPref("browser.viewport.scaleRatio");
if (prefValue > 0)
return prefValue / 100;
let dpi = this.displayDPI;
if (dpi < 200) // Includes desktop displays, and LDPI and MDPI Android devices
return 1;
else if (dpi < 300) // Includes Nokia N900, and HDPI Android devices
return 1.5;
// For very high-density displays like the iPhone 4, calculate an integer ratio.
return Math.floor(dpi / 150);
},
